The Invisible Drain: AI's Unpredictable Costs

Imagine blowing through your entire annual budget in a single quarter. That's exactly what Uber faced with its AI spend, according to Andrew Macdonald. He clarifies this wasn't a case of "runaway spend" where costs spun out of control, but rather an issue of pure unpredictability. "Praveen wasn't making a comment about like runaway spend like we're going to bankrupt ourselves," Macdonald said, referring to internal discussions. "He was just saying like it… it's hard to predict usage. Usage has been more than I thought."

This isn't about irresponsible spending; it's about the inherent nature of AI. Models can scale in unexpected ways, and user adoption or query volume can explode overnight, making even the most meticulous forecasts obsolete. For a founder or builder, this means that even if you budget carefully for initial development, the operational costs of running AI in production can quickly become a black hole if not managed with a different mindset.

From Time Saved to Hard Dollars: Tightening the Leash

AI delivers undeniable value. Macdonald points to a capital allocation process that used to take 15 hours every week across thousands of global markets. AI slashed that to just 2 hours. “That is tremendous tangible ROI, cuz now you get 2 days of someone's time back,” he notes. The problem? That time saved rarely converts directly into immediate OPEX reductions. You gain efficiency, but rarely do you immediately cut headcount because one task is faster.

So, how do you turn efficiency into actual cost savings? Macdonald suggests a two-pronged approach. First, “the way companies ultimately have to extract AI efficiency, at least from like a pure OPEX perspective, is just in your target setting, hold the constraints tighter.” This means actively forcing teams to operate within stricter cost boundaries, rather than just hoping for implicit savings.

Second, and perhaps most critically for builders, he proposes a fundamental shift in budgeting: combining resource pools. “You have to create combined pools of budgets and then let the people that you trust allocate where they see a higher ROI,” Macdonald explains. This means merging budgets for engineering headcount and AI compute power. Instead of two separate buckets, a team lead now decides: is it more impactful to hire another engineer to build new features, or to allocate those funds to compute for scaling existing AI, or even running more experiments? This puts the decision-making power where the ROI is clearest.

Finally, visibility matters. Imagine a real-time cost counter in the corner of every tool your team uses. “If I literally, you know, imagine a counter in the top right of whatever I'm tool I'm using, that is just showing me the equivalent cost of what I'm doing and as that scales, that would make you more cognizant as a user, right?” This simple step can instill a sense of ownership and cost-consciousness across the organization.
